ACT government under fire for consulting UnionsACT on procurement contracts

By Tom McIlroy and Katie Burgess
Updated April 24 2018 - 8:10pm, first published March 16 2016 - 7:47pm

Trade union bodies have no right of veto over ACT government procurement contracts despite a long-standing agreement on consultation, Chief Minister Andrew Barr said on Wednesday.
